CVE-2022-43083: An arbitrary file upload vulnerability in admin-add-vehicle.php of Vehicle Booking System v1.0 allows attac...

An arbitrary file upload vulnerability in admin-add-vehicle.php of Vehicle Booking System v1.0 allows attackers to execute arbitrary code via a crafted PHP file.

Plain-English summary

Vehicle Booking System v1.0 reportedly lets a privileged attacker upload a crafted PHP file through the vehicle-add admin page, which can lead to server-side code execution. Business risk is high where the application is internet-accessible or admin accounts are weakly protected.

Executive priority

Treat as high priority for any live deployment because successful exploitation can compromise confidentiality, integrity, and availability of the server. Prioritize inventory, admin access restriction, and vendor guidance review.

Technical view

CVE-2022-43083 is a CWE-434 arbitrary file upload issue in admin-add-vehicle.php. The CVSS 3.1 vector is AV:N/AC:L/PR:H/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H, score 7.2. The supplied metadata names Vehicle Booking System v1.0, but vendor and CPE data are incomplete.

Likely exposure

Exposure likely exists on deployments of Vehicle Booking System v1.0 that include admin-add-vehicle.php. Risk is higher if the admin interface is reachable from untrusted networks or administrator accounts are shared, weakly protected, or compromised.

Exploitation context

The CVSS vector indicates network exploitation with low complexity but high privileges required. The provided bundle does not identify active exploitation, and KEV status is false. A public GitHub reference exists, so defenders should assume technical details may be accessible.

Researcher notes

Evidence is limited to CVE metadata and a public GitHub reference. Product naming appears in the title and description, while affected vendor/product fields are n/a. Do not assume broader affected versions without vendor confirmation.

Mitigation direction

  • Check the vendor or project for an official patch or replacement guidance.
  • Restrict administrative access to trusted networks and named administrators.
  • Enforce strong authentication and review all privileged accounts.
  • Block server-side execution from upload storage paths where possible.
  • Review upload handling for strict file type and extension controls.

Validation and detection

  • Confirm whether Vehicle Booking System v1.0 is deployed anywhere.
  • Check whether admin-add-vehicle.php is present and reachable.
  • Review web server logs for suspicious upload activity by admin users.
  • Inspect upload directories for unexpected PHP or executable files.
  • Verify privileged account usage against expected administrator activity.
